Popular State Parks Near Wilhoit, AZ

Granite Mountain Hotshots Memorial State Park, located in Yarnell, AZ, is a beautiful state park offering limited RV camping amenities. This park was established in 2016 in memory of the 19 firefighters who died fighting the Yarnell Hill Fire on June 30, 2013. The park has a small campground with no hookups and only six campsites available on a first-come, first-served basis. The campsites are spacious enough to accommodate RVs up to 40 feet in length. The campground also has restrooms and picnic tables for visitors to use. While there are no water or sewer hookups at this campground, visitors can fill their tanks with potable water from a spigot located near the entrance of the campground. There is also a dump station located nearby for RVers to use before leaving the park.The park has several hiking trails that offer stunning views of the surrounding area and allow visitors to explore the beautiful desert terrain. Visitors can also pay their respects at the memorial site for the fallen firefighters.Please note that alcohol and pets (except service animals) are not allowed within the park boundaries. Additionally, due to its popularity and limited campsites, it's recommended that you arrive early if you're planning to camp overnight at Granite Mountain Hotshots Memorial State Park.

RV Dump Stations Near Wilhoit, AZ

You'll find several dump stations near Wilhoit, Arizona to take care of your RV waste disposal needs. The Prescott Sundog Wastewater Treatment Plant provides dumping facilities for black and gray water, fresh water and a hose for flushing tanks. Affinity RV offers full service dump station along with trash disposal services at their site. LDLP of Prescott Valley has an easily accessible dump station available for use by both guests and non-guests. Fairgrounds RV Park features a convenient on-site dump station as well as trash bin for easy waste disposal.

How do I properly navigate and park a Class C motorhome rental in urban areas or tight spaces in Wilhoit, AZ?

When navigating and parking a Class C motorhome rental in urban areas or tight spaces, it's important to take your time and plan your route beforehand. Familiarize yourself with the dimensions of the motorhome and the height and width restrictions of the roads you'll be traveling on. When it comes to parking, look for designated spots or parking garages that can accommodate the size of your RV. Always pay attention to signage and be aware of any towing restrictions in the area.

Do I need to know any weight or height restrictions when driving a Class C motorhome rental in Wilhoit, AZ?

Yes, it's important to be aware of weight and height restrictions when driving a Class C motorhome rental in Wilhoit, AZ. Many bridges and overpasses have low clearance levels that may not accommodate the height of your RV. Additionally, be mindful of the weight of your vehicle and ensure that you're not exceeding any weight limits on the roads you're traveling.

What fuel efficiency considerations do I need to consider when driving a Class C motorhome rental, and how can I minimize the impact on my fuel costs?

Class C motorhome rentals are generally less fuel-efficient than smaller vehicles, so it's important to be mindful of your fuel usage. To minimize fuel costs, try to stick to slower speeds and avoid idling or rapid acceleration. Planning out your route ahead of time can also help you save fuel by avoiding unnecessary detours or backtracking.
